Advertisement

WebSocket在线测试工具.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本工具为一款便捷实用的WebSocket在线测试软件,支持实时通信与调试功能,适用于开发者快速验证和测试WebSocket应用。 在线WebSocket测试工具.zip

全部评论 (0)

还没有任何评论哟~
客服
客服
  • WebSocket线.zip
    优质
    本工具为一款便捷实用的WebSocket在线测试软件,支持实时通信与调试功能,适用于开发者快速验证和测试WebSocket应用。 在线WebSocket测试工具.zip
  • WebSocket
    优质
    WebSocket测试工具是一款用于检测和调试WebSocket通信协议的应用程序或软件。它能帮助开发者验证服务器端与客户端之间的实时双向连接是否正常工作,并进行数据交互测试,确保消息传递无误。 WebSocket是一种允许客户端与服务器之间建立持久连接的协议,实现全双工通信,并提高了实时性。相比传统的HTTP长轮询或短轮询方法,WebSocket API提供了低延迟、高效的数据交换方式。 WebSocket测试工具用于验证服务端和客户端之间的通信有效性和性能表现。这些工具通常提供用户友好的界面,允许开发者发送与接收消息、检查连接状态以及分析传输数据等功能。以下将深入探讨WebSocket测试的关键方面及相关知识点: 1. **建立WebSocket连接**:通过HTTP升级请求开始一个WebSocket连接,该过程需在`Upgrade`头部字段中指定为WebSocket协议,并设置`Connection`头部为`upgrade`以通知服务器进行协议转换。握手完成后,客户端与服务端可以通过单一TCP连接交换数据。 2. **握手协议**:握手是建立通信的关键步骤之一,涉及客户端和服务器之间的HTTP交互。这一步骤确认了双方将使用WebSocket协议来传输后续的数据包。 3. **帧结构**:每个WebSocket帧都包含头部信息及可选的载荷部分,用于定义数据类型(如文本、二进制)、掩码标志和其他控制信息等字段。 4. **文本和二进制数据**:支持两种主要类型的帧——文本帧与二进制帧。前者传输UTF-8编码字符串;后者则适用于非文本格式的数据流,例如图像或音频文件。 5. **心跳机制及保持活动状态**:WebSocket协议内置了ping/pong消息来监控连接健康状况。一方可以发送ping请求,另一方则回应pong响应以确认链接仍然有效。 6. **安全性**:通过HTTPS(WSS)提供安全的WebSocket连接,确保在公共网络上的通信不受中间人攻击威胁,并保障数据传输的安全性。 7. **测试工具功能**:理想的WebSocket测试工具应具备创建断开连接、发送接收不同类型的帧、查看连接状态、捕获分析传输信息及性能评估(包括吞吐量延迟等)的能力。 8. **性能测试**:负载和压力测试是重要的组成部分,能模拟大量并发用户以检验服务器的处理能力并定位潜在瓶颈所在。 9. **调试与故障排除**:日志记录和错误报告功能有助于开发者识别通信问题如未正确解析帧、网络中断等异常情况。 10. **集成自动化支持**:高级测试工具可能提供与其他开发环境(比如IDEs持续集成系统)的兼容性,从而实现自动化的脚本执行任务。 通过利用WebSocket测试工具,开发者可以确保应用中的WebSocket交互既稳定又高效,并且安全可靠。这对于在线游戏、股票交易实时聊天及协作软件等场景下的应用程序至关重要。
  • WebSocket
    优质
    WebSocket测试工具是一款用于评估和调试WebSocket通信协议的应用程序或软件。它可以帮助开发者检测消息传输、性能以及安全性等问题,确保WebSocket应用能够顺畅运行。 WebSocket测试工具是一种用于检测和调试WebSocket连接的软件或在线服务。它可以用来验证服务器端与客户端之间的实时通信是否正常工作,并帮助开发者发现并解决问题。这类工具通常提供了发送消息、接收数据以及查看协议细节等功能,从而简化了开发过程中的调试步骤。
  • WebSocket线包(简洁实用).zip
    优质
    这款WebSocket离线测试工具包提供了一个简便的方法来测试和调试WebSocket应用程序。其简洁的设计便于用户快速上手,支持多种功能以满足不同的需求。 这是一个非常简单的WebSocket离线测试工具,在没有网络的情况下也可以使用。只需在浏览器中打开index.html文件,输入对应的WebSocket地址并点击连接按钮,成功后即可发送消息进行测试。
  • WebSocket压力
    优质
    这是一款专为评估和优化WebSocket性能而设计的压力测试工具,能够帮助开发者检测在高并发情况下的系统稳定性和响应速度。 这款WebSocket压力测试工具可以直接下载并使用来测试连接数,非常实用。
  • 线
    优质
    在线测试工具是一种基于互联网的应用程序或服务,用户可以通过网页浏览器访问和使用这些工具来完成各种类型的评估、调查及技能测试等任务。这类工具通常易于操作且无需安装额外软件,能够快速生成并分享结果,广泛应用于教育、人力资源管理以及市场研究等领域。 在IT行业中,网络测试工具是不可或缺的资源,用于诊断网络连接问题、性能分析以及检查网络设备的健康状况。本段落将详细探讨这一主题,包括IP地址查看、PING命令及路由测试等核心功能。 首先来看IP地址:它是网络通信的基础,每个设备在网络中都有一个唯一的IP地址。通过使用工具来查看本地或远程设备的IP配置信息(如IPv4和IPv6地址、子网掩码、默认网关以及DNS服务器),用户可以快速获取这些数据。这样的信息对于排查连接问题、设置共享或者进行监控至关重要。 接下来是PING命令,它基于ICMP协议,是最常用的网络故障排查工具之一。通过发送ICMP回显请求到目标设备并等待回应来检查两个节点之间的连通性。它可以用于检测延迟和丢包率,并初步评估路径上的任何潜在问题。例如,如果无法接收到响应可能意味着连接中断或目标未运行;若响应时间过长,则可能是网络拥塞或者路由设置不当。 然后是测试路由的功能,这通常涉及使用traceroute(在Windows系统中称为tracert)命令来揭示从源到目的地的数据包路径。通过发送带有不同TTL值的数据包,可以显示完整的路径,并帮助识别瓶颈、延迟高的环节以及可能导致数据丢失的路由器。这对于定位网络问题和优化路由选择非常有用。 集成这些功能的工具使得用户可以在一个统一界面下完成多种诊断任务,无需分别运行不同的命令行程序。这样的工具对于IT专业人员、网络管理员乃至有一定了解普通用户来说都非常方便,并且能够快速有效地解决日常遇到的问题。 例如,在压缩包中的“网络测试工具.exe”文件可能是集成上述功能的可执行程序,只需双击即可开始使用。但请注意在下载和运行任何未知来源的可执行文件前进行病毒扫描以确保其安全性及可靠性。 总之,这些网络测试工具对于理解和解决各种问题非常有价值,并且熟练掌握它们可以显著提高网络运维效率。
  • 网页版WebSocket
    优质
    网页版WebSocket测试工具是一款在线的、用户友好的应用程序,专为开发者设计,用于测试和调试WebSocket连接。它支持实时数据传输监测,并提供详细的日志记录功能以帮助快速诊断问题。 使用支持WebSocket的浏览器访问该网页,可以与WebSocket服务器进行通信交互,以验证服务器消息处理是否正确。
  • 自制的 WebSocket
    优质
    这是一款专为开发者设计的WebSocket测试工具,支持实时数据传输监控和调试,轻松检测连接状态及消息收发情况。 自己开发了一个WebSocket测试工具,该工具同时集成了客户端和服务端功能。
  • 通用WebSocket压力
    优质
    这是一款功能强大的通用WebSocket压力测试工具,支持自定义消息内容和发送频率,适用于各种WebSocket服务的压力测试与性能评估。 需求分析表明,在支持多端的游戏服务器开发过程中,使用WebSocket进行通讯已成为常见做法。为了测试后端性能(如CPU计算能力、内存承载能力等),需要创建一个模拟客户端的工具来进行压力测试。 具体测试要求如下: 1. 在一台PC上能够模拟成百上千个客户端。 2. 测试需求应具有灵活性,最好通过脚本实现各种测试逻辑。 3. 支持多个逻辑模块的独立测试,并允许不同开发人员编写各自的测试用例。
  • WebSocket,网络助手
    优质
    这是一款功能强大的WebSocket测试工具,能够帮助用户便捷地进行WebSocket协议通信测试和诊断。同时具备多种实用的网络辅助功能,是开发者的得力助手。 WebSocket是Web应用中的实时通信协议,在HTTP基础上提供全双工的通信方式,使服务器与客户端能够双向传输数据,增强了交互性。WebSocket测试工具如WebSocketMan-v1.0.9-win32专为开发者设计,用于调试、测试和分析WebSocket服务器及客户端的性能和功能。 WebSocket的核心特性包括: 1. **持久连接**:建立后可保持长时间连接状态。 2. **二进制帧结构**:支持文本与二进制数据传输。 3. **低延迟**:减少握手和头部开销,降低通信延迟。 4. **协议扩展**:允许自定义以满足特定需求。 5. **跨域通信**:突破浏览器的安全限制实现不同源间的通信。 WebSocketMan-v1.0.9-win32具备以下关键功能: 1. **连接与断开**:轻松建立和断开WebSocket服务器连接。 2. **消息发送与接收**:支持文本或二进制数据的输入、发送及查看交互过程中的返回信息。 3. **协议调试**:通过显示详细的帧信息,帮助理解通信细节并定位问题。 4. **性能测试**:评估大量消息对服务器处理能力和响应速度的影响。 5. **多会话管理**:同时管理多个连接以对比不同配置的性能表现。 6. **错误检测与日志记录**:提供错误提示和发送接收数据的日志,便于后期分析。 使用WebSocketMan-v1.0.9-win32时,开发者可以模拟客户端行为测试服务器响应,并验证其对各种事件(如打开、关闭、错误及文本/二进制消息)的处理能力。此外,该工具还帮助解决连接超时和断线重连等问题。 总之,WebSocket技术是现代Web应用实现实时通信的关键手段之一,而WebSocketMan-v1.0.9-win32这样的测试工具则为开发者提供了便利,确保服务质量和稳定性,并优化用户体验。在开发与维护过程中充分利用这类工具能有效提高工作效率并减少错误出现的可能性。